Track Comparison
| Track | Duration | Modules | Prerequisite | Industry Focus |
|---|---|---|---|---|
| Toxicology & Safety | 40 hours | 15 | Intermediate Path | Pharma, CRO |
| Oncology Applications | 35 hours | 12 | Intermediate Path | Pharma, Biotech, Academic |
| Drug Discovery | 45 hours | 14 | Intermediate Path | Pharma, Biotech |
| Regenerative Medicine | 30 hours | 10 | Beginner Path | Academic, Biotech |
| Infectious Disease | 32 hours | 11 | Beginner Path | Pharma, Academic, Government |
| Neuroscience | 38 hours | 13 | Intermediate Path | Pharma, Academic |
